The contract is for the procurement of N95 disposable particulate respirators in small size, packaged in cases containing eight boxes of twenty respirators each, totaling 160 units per case. Each unit must be sealed in a protective container to prevent damage and shipped in commercial exterior containers suitable for safe delivery via common carrier at the lowest cost to the designated delivery point. Packaging and marking must comply with Medical Marking Standard No. 1, which supersedes MIL-STD-129, and all items must be properly labeled in accordance with this standard. The shelf life for this Type I item is 108 months and is non-extendable, with all technical and quality requirements governed by the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ements. The units are identified by NSN 6515-01-496-0850, and the bid specifies a quantity of three boxes, with delivery required within ten days of award. The solicitation number is SPE2DS-26-T-309Y, issued by the Department of Defense’s Medical Supply Chain under the NAICS code 326299, with responses due by August 10, 2026. This tracheal tube is designed exclusively for veterinary use and is manufactured from clear medical-grade PVC with an inner diameter of 11 millimeters (33 French) and a total length of 520 millimeters. The device features a specially engineered high-volume, low-pressure cuff that is firmly secured, along with a pilot balloon equipped with a spring-loaded one-way valve for reliable inflation control. It includes a non-tapered standard 15mm connector, a beveled tip with a Murphy eye to reduce the risk of obstruction, and clear insertion depth indication marks with 1cm graduations for precise placement. The tube is radiopaque for enhanced visibility under imaging and is supplied in sterile packaging. Shelf life is strictly regulated at 36 months from date of manufacture, with no more than five months allowed to have elapsed between manufacturing and government delivery.
